The former comptroller of the Philippine National Police is the new chief of the 230,000-strong PNP.
President Marcos and DILG Secretary Benhur Abalos place the four-star shoulder marks on new Philippine National Police chief Gen. Rommel Francisco Marbil during a change of command ceremony at Camp Crame yesterday.MANILA, Philippines —
At the change of command and retirement honors for Acorda at Camp Crame, President Marcos ordered Marbil to ensure that PNP personnel would be “agents of transformation” and to lead a police force that is “pro-God, pro-country, pro-people, pro-environment.”“Let us work closely with you in addressing emerging threats, such as cybercrime, terrorism and transnational crimes.
He also mentioned the results of a recent OCTA Research poll, which indicated that the PNP was the third highest performing and most trusted among 25 state agencies in the second quarter of 2023. According to Marcos, the PNP’s efforts in combating various forms of crime have yielded “tangible results.”
Acorda, who was installed as PNP chief on April 24, 2023, reached the mandatory retirement age of 56 last Dec. 3. However, Marcos extended his term until March 31. “In the exigency of the service and to ensure the continuous and effective delivery of service, please be informed that Police Lieutenant General Emmanuel Baloloy Peralta is designated as concurrent officer-in-charge, Office of the Chief, PNP, effective 31 March 2024, until a replacement is appointed or until otherwise directed by this office,” a memorandum signed by Executive Secretary Lucas Bersamin read.
